Srinagar, Nov 22: Shopian recorded the coldest temperature in Kashmir at minus 3.6 degrees Celsius, followed by Pulwama at minus 3.2°C.
 
Srinagar, the Kashmir capital, experienced its coldest night of the season so far at minus 1.2°C
 
Anantnag recorded minus 3.5°C, Larnoo registered minus 2.9°C, and Bandipora and Kulgam shared a low of minus 2.4°C. Pahalgam saw minus 2.3°C, while Budgam recorded minus 2.0°C.
 
In South Kashmir, Qazigund recorded minus 1.4°C, while Gulmarg, the ski resort in North Kashmir, registered minus 0.6°C. Sonamarg recorded minus 1.3°C, and Baramulla settled at 0.1°C.
 
In the Chenab region, Padder was the coldest at minus 4.9°C, followed by Bhaderwah at 2.6°C and Banihal at 2.0°C. Jammu city recorded 11.3°C.
 
In Ladakh, Drass remained the coldest spot across the region at minus 7.0°C, with Leh at minus 6.2°C and Kargil at minus 4.0°C.
 

The weather department has predicted dry weather across Jammu, Kashmir, and Ladakh until November 23.
